Sweeps, collects, leaves

 Autumn may be round the corner but any professional with a Wessex STC sweeper collector will be well prepared for leaf fall. The STC may well have been working through the year as a scarifier and flail collector. With the optional change kit come autumn it is quickly converted to sweeper collector mode and it’s off to the park to rapidly collect leaves and quickly move on to the next job. The brush rotor comprises four banks of hardwearing polypropylene bristles which lift leaves, grass clippings and litter with ease into the hydraulically operated hopper. The bristles are secured firmly into a pre-drilled hardwood strip and are of a generous length to give a good ‘flick’ action to ensure the material is thrown to the back of the hopper. Semi-mounted to the tractor, the STC runs on its own four wheels, totally independent of the tractor, allowing it to follow contours, while the front wheels are fully castoring and repositioned by a simple pin mechanism to adjust the working height. As the whole machine is not lifted on the linkage, the STC can be operated behind a small tractor with limited lifting capacity. Power is transmitted from the tractor through a heavy cast gearbox and belt drive to the rotor. The rear wheels have flotation tyres to keep turf compaction to a minimum.

 

No longer are there the restrictions and costs of having individual machines to do each job, with the STC easily converted using the optional change kit. So you might start off with the STC in the autumn as a sweeper collector and in spring add in the flail when the fast growth begins. As a scarifier, the STC is fitted with verti-cutting knives for a professional operation on the sports field or lawns. A large diameter steel drum with flails and paddles converts the Wessex STC to a flail collector. Unlike many collectors the STC has no narrow throat so long or short grass will be collected efficiently without blocking, even in wet conditions. This makes it ideal for long grass applications such as the rough on golf courses. So you get three machines in one investment and only one machine to be housed when it’s not in use.


The Wessex ProIine STC is available in 1.2m and 1.8m working widths for the maintenance of amenity turf, golf courses, parkland and large gardens. Wessex International: 01264 345870 www.wessexintl.com
